Stefan Kemény
Stefan is a founding member and the namesake of KBC, and served as managing partner of the limited liability company. Since the SE was founded in July 2023, he has served as chairman of the board of directors. He is also the practice lead for the Supply Chain Management division.
From 1991 to 1997, Stefan Kemény studied mechanical engineering at Clausthal University and the University of Cardiff (Wales), while also studying business administration and economics at the University of Göttingen starting in 1993.
In 1997, he began his consulting career at Mummert Consulting in the automotive sector in Hamburg. He was then recruited by Ernst & Young Consulting in Stuttgart, where he optimized product development for companies in the automotive and aerospace industries. From there, he moved to the BMW Group in 2001 to establish the company’s in-house management consulting practice. As a principal, he led the program management and deputy product development divisions.
Stefan’s passion for technology kept drawing him back to the automotive world—as an automotive mechanic, a classic car enthusiast, and, of course, a management consultant. And ultimately, it led to the founding of KBC in 2007.
